I was wondering if you can bill a 90801 for the same pt within the same group. This was within 2 months of each other. One provider is a CNS who handles the meds and the other is Psychologist who did another evaluation.
My understanding is that the 90801 code be treated as a new pt thing and the 2nd provider who seen the pt in the group should be going off her evaluation or am I way off?
I also think the CNS should be billing an 99404 which is a med management Diagnostic Eval per MA Medicaid MBHP plan, per there fee schedule.

both providers are different specialty therefore can both bill it. Especially after 2 months. Alot can change in that time with a psych patient
 
We bill a new 90801 for the same patient if there is a minimum time gap of 6 months or for a lesser time gap if this second evaluation is for severe exacerbation of the psychiatric illness
